The Challenges in Manual Orthopedic Coding Process
- Time-Consuming – Manual orthopedic coding is a meticulous process that demands significant time and effort. Coders must sift through extensive medical records, interpret complex procedures, and assign appropriate codes. This time-intensive task often leads to backlogs and delayed reimbursements, impacting the financial health of healthcare providers.
- High Risk of Human Error – The intricate nature of orthopedic procedures makes them particularly susceptible to coding errors. Even experienced coders can misinterpret documentation or overlook crucial details, resulting in claim denials or compliance issues. These mistakes can be costly, both financially and in terms of patient care quality.
- Keeping Up with Frequent Updates – Orthopedic coding guidelines and regulations are subject to frequent changes. Staying current with these updates while managing daily coding tasks is challenging for many coders. This constant need for education and adaptation can lead to inconsistencies in coding practices and increased stress for coding professionals.
- Difficulty in Handling Complex Cases- Orthopedic procedures often involve multiple components, making accurate coding particularly challenging. Cases with multiple diagnoses, comorbidities, or intricate surgical techniques require a deep understanding of both medical procedures and coding guidelines. This complexity can slow down the coding process and increase the likelihood of errors.
How Technology is Streamlining Orthopedic Coding Processes?
Technology is revolutionizing orthopedic coding, making it more efficient and accurate than ever before. Advanced software solutions now automate many aspects of the coding process, reducing coding errors and increasing reimbursements. These digital tools can quickly analyze medical records, identify relevant procedures, and suggest appropriate codes, significantly speeding up the billing cycle.
- AI-Powered Coding Assistance – Artificial intelligence and machine learning algorithms are being integrated into coding systems, offering real-time suggestions and error checking. These smart-systems can learn from past coding decisions, continually improving their accuracy and adapting to new coding guidelines.
- Enhanced Documentation Integration – Modern electronic health record (EHR) systems seamlessly integrate with coding software, allowing for the automatic extraction of pertinent information. This integration ensures that coders have immediate access to all necessary patient data, reducing the time spent searching for relevant details and minimizing the risk of overlooking critical information.
Top Tools to Invest for Accurate Orthopedic Coding
- Advanced Coding Software – Investing in state-of-the-art coding software is crucial for accurate orthopedic coding. These tools often come with built-in ICD-10 and CPT code libraries, ensuring you’re always up-to-date with the latest coding standards. Look for software that offers features like code validation, automated code suggestions, and compliance checks to minimize errors and optimize reimbursement.
- Natural Language Processing (NLP) Systems – NLP technology is revolutionizing orthopedic coding by automatically extracting relevant information from clinical notes and converting it into appropriate codes. This not only saves time but also improves accuracy by reducing human error. Invest in NLP systems that are specifically trained on orthopedic terminology and procedures for the best results.
- Computer-Assisted Coding (CAC) Solutions – CAC systems utilize AI to analyze clinical documentation and recommend the most appropriate codes. These tools significantly enhance accuracy and efficiency, particularly for complex orthopedic cases. Choose CAC solutions that offer a user-friendly interface, interoperability with existing systems, and customizable features tailored to orthopedic practices.
- Integrated Workflow Management Tools – Workflow management platforms designed for orthopedic practices can centralize coding tasks, track claim statuses, and flag potential errors before submission. These tools often integrate with billing systems and EHRs, creating a seamless coding-to-billing pipeline. Look for solutions that include built-in denial management and reporting features to optimize reimbursements and minimize delays.
